The cheapest way to get from Zurich to Flaine is to bus which costs €22 - €35 and takes 7h 36m.
The fastest way to get from Zurich to Flaine is to drive which takes 4h 21m and costs €50 - €80.
No, there is no direct bus from Zurich station to Flaine. However, there are services departing from Zurich Central Bus Station Sihlquai and arriving at Flaine - Galerie Marchande Foret via Geneva - Bus Station and Cluses - Pôle Multimodal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 36m.
No, there is no direct train from Zurich to Flaine. However, there are services departing from Zürich HB and arriving at Magland via Genève and Annemasse.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 48m.
The distance between Zurich and Flaine is 362 km. The road distance is 315.4 km.
The best way to get from Zurich to Flaine without a car is to train which takes 5h 48m and costs €170 - €400.
It takes approximately 5h 48m to get from Zurich to Flaine, including transfers.
